☐ Key ceremony step 7 — Notify fan-out backpressure check. Before rotating the Calder signing key, confirm the Pingline dispatcher queue is under 40% capacity. If fan-out lags, pause downstream alerts; do not rotate while retries are queued. Once the queue drains, the recovery passphrase for the ceremony vault follows below.

unlock words, yajop-faweg: holwyn-fraeth

CI note for the weekly sync: GateTally, our stadium turnstile counter for the Vexford Arena pilot, has been failing the ingest stage intermittently since Monday. The fixture replay assumes monotonic tap timestamps, but the new Lurgan gate firmware batches taps and can reorder within a two-second window. I've loosened the assertion and added a sort step; three green runs so far. The failing job's trace token is reproduced below.

trace token, bagag-kawep: htk6_d2d45a

The Glazecast tile-rendering cache layer exposes a single write-through endpoint for pre-warming map tiles ahead of demo sessions. Requests are scoped per zoom level, and evictions follow a strict LRU policy with a 6-hour ceiling. For the weekly eng sync walkthrough, authenticate against the staging cache using the shared demo credential, provided here:

app token of hawif-kafof = kto15_B3AN0KfpZRy4TLc

## Access: Evacuation-Chair Store

The evacuation chairs for Penhale Court are kept in the store beside Stairwell B, Level 1. Facilities desk staff check the chairs monthly and after any drill. Do not prop the door; it must stay locked at all times. No badge reader fitted — keypad only. Log every entry in the inspection sheet inside. The keypad code is below.

staff pass of tajog-bahap = bdg-GTUUI-82661